First, it's essential to comprehend the criteria of harassment under federal and state laws. Generally, encompasses unwanted conduct based on legal classifications such as race, religion, sex, national origin, age, disability, or sexual orientation. This can appear as verbal abuse, physical intimidation, explicit propositions, quid pro quo, or a toxic workplace culture.

Next, if you've experienced harassment, it's crucial to document the incidents. This includes keeping detailed records of dates, times, locations, witnesses, and accurate descriptions of the unwanted actions. Sharing your experience with someone you trust can also be beneficial.

Finally, an experienced employment attorney can provide invaluable counsel. They can help you assess your legal options, mediate the situation with your employer, and represent you in any court cases that may be necessary.
